Bounties (PRO)

PRO feature. Requires dBloodMoney-PRO.jar.

Players put a price on each other’s heads. Whoever kills the target collects the whole pot β€” on top of the normal steal.

Command Permission Description
/bounty add <player> <amount> dbloodmoney.bounty.place Place (or add to) a bounty on a player.
/bounty list dbloodmoney.bounty.list Show the biggest active bounties.
/bounty dbloodmoney.bounty.list Same as /bounty list.
/bounty remove <player> dbloodmoney.bounty.others Admin: clear a player’s bounty.
  1. Place β€” /bounty add Bob 500 charges you $500 (taken from your balance) and adds it to Bob’s pot.
  2. Stack β€” anyone can add more; bounties from many players pool into one total. /bounty add Bob 250 again β†’ Bob’s bounty is now $750.
  3. Collect β€” when Bob is killed, the killer is paid the entire $750 instantly, with a message:

    [dBloodMoney] You claimed a $750 bounty for killing Bob!

  4. Cleared β€” Bob’s bounty resets to nothing until someone places a new one.

New bounties are announced server-wide (if Broadcast: true):

[dBloodMoney] Alice placed a $500 bounty on Bob!

Pro:
Bounty:
Enabled: true
Min: 50.0
Max: 1000000.0
Allow-Self: false
Broadcast: true
Key Description
Enabled Toggle the whole bounty system.
Min Smallest amount per /bounty add.
Max Largest amount per /bounty add.
Allow-Self Allow placing a bounty on yourself.
Broadcast Announce new bounties.

Bounties survive restarts. They are saved to bounties.yml, or to the dbloodmoney_bounties table if you enabled a database.

  • /bounty remove is an admin action and does not refund contributors β€” it simply clears the pot. Use it for moderation.
  • The bounty payout is funded by the placers’ money (already collected at placement), so it doesn’t inflate the economy.
  • A bounty is only collected on a valid kill β€” the same safezone, anti-farm and economy rules as a normal steal apply.
